Part 01-03 · Opportunity, attention and credit

A senior technology mandate with strategy, R&D, portfolio and commercial consequence

The employer-attributed LinkedIn posting reviewed on 26 August 2026 locates the role in Muscat, inside Strategy & Innovation, reporting to the Chief Strategy & Innovation Officer. It spans long-term technology strategy, R&D governance, productization, roadmaps, ecosystem partnerships, investment advice and executive scenarios.

Executive altitude and strategic scope

The posting names the Chief Strategy & Innovation Officer reporting line and support for executive and Board discussions.

The role is positioned to connect technology direction with corporate strategy, growth and market positioning rather than deliver isolated implementations.

Portfolio thinking and an R&D operating model

The mandate covers an R&D framework, innovation lifecycle, experiments, technology assessments, roadmaps and investment balance.

That is visible evidence of portfolio governance, not a collection of unrelated innovation pilots.

Productization and commercialization

The posting repeatedly connects R&D to commercial viability, early GTM, market validation, scalable offerings, business cases and future revenue.

The role is asked to carry technology work toward market consequence, a material strength in the visible design.

Ecosystem leverage and build, buy or partner intelligence

Group entities, global providers, startups, research institutions, co-investment and explicit invest, build or partner advice are built into the remit.

The role can shape a portfolio of future-facing options rather than assume every capability must be built internally.

Official strategy context, kept outside the JD score

FactOmantel's 2025 Annual Report separately describes a Portal to the Future strategy with AI ecosystem enablement and Innovation Orchestrator pillars. Its human-capital section separately states that organizational capability, people and future skills support the transition toward an integrated digital and technology ecosystem. These company-level statements are context, not responsibilities assigned to this role and not evidence in the 60/100 score.

InferenceThe role is more strategically interesting than a generic Head of AI post because AI sits inside a visible system for choosing, testing, governing, productizing and commercializing future technologies.

Strongest signal

The public posting connects long-term technology strategy, R&D governance, portfolio choices, productization, partnerships and commercial adoption under a visible executive reporting line.

Open operating-model question

The reviewed public text is less explicit about who owns workflow redesign, business adoption, human-AI decision rights and verified value after a technology bet enters the enterprise.

Part 04 · Evidence-to-redesign ledger

The public text makes the technology side of the bridge visible and leaves the organizational handoff open for validation

Each row below starts from a visible source signal or a bounded public-text gap. It does not claim that the responsibility is absent inside Omantel. The question is whether this role owns it or whether another function and handoff must be explicit.

Eight redesign or validation questions

Public evidence, why the interface matters, a possible consequence and a testable TenX recommendation.

  1. Public evidence or gap
    The posting moves from research through POC and productization, but enterprise workflow redesign ownership is not explicit.
    Why validate
    A technically valid solution does not by itself decide how work, handoffs or decision rights change in business teams.
    Possible consequence
    A validated technology can reach deployment without a named owner for changing the work around it.
    Redesign question
    For each material bet, name the workflow or operating-model owner and the evidence required before redesigned work is accepted.
  2. Public evidence or gap
    Technology investment, commercial priorities and business cases are explicit; durable business ownership after approval is less explicit.
    Why validate
    Investment sponsorship can be mistaken for operational ownership after a platform or product enters the business.
    Possible consequence
    Benefits, operating risk and adoption decisions may remain distributed without one accountable business owner.
    Redesign question
    Attach a business owner, operating obligation, funding boundary and benefit-review date to every approved technology investment.
  3. Public evidence or gap
    POCs, experiments, pilots and market validation are visible, while common scale, stop and redesign thresholds are not.
    Why validate
    Experiment completion is not the same as evidence that a solution should scale.
    Possible consequence
    Promising pilots can drift into portfolio commitments or remain permanently experimental without a comparable decision rule.
    Redesign question
    Define scale, stop and redesign criteria covering technical evidence, business adoption, governance, economics and owner readiness.
  4. Public evidence or gap
    Commercial adoption and scalable offerings are explicit; internal business-side adoption ownership is less visible.
    Why validate
    External product adoption and internal operating adoption are related but different systems with different owners and evidence.
    Possible consequence
    A commercially credible product can coexist with unclear internal workflow, capability or decision adoption.
    Redesign question
    Separate customer or market adoption from enterprise adoption, and name the owner and measures for each.
  5. Public evidence or gap
    Primary executive advice and Board support are explicit; reserved, final, delegated and escalation decisions are not enumerated.
    Why validate
    Advisory altitude can still leave ambiguity about which recommendation the role owns, approves or escalates.
    Possible consequence
    Accountability may be inferred differently across investment, architecture, R&D and commercialization decisions.
    Redesign question
    Publish a bounded decision inventory naming advisory, recommend, approve, veto, escalate and review rights.
  6. Public evidence or gap
    Technology and R&D governance are explicit; the role's own human-AI workflow, data and verification contract is not.
    Why validate
    Governance of technology investments does not automatically define safe AI use inside strategy, research or portfolio decisions.
    Possible consequence
    AI-assisted research and option modeling could operate without a shared source hierarchy, prohibited-data rule or human acceptance point.
    Redesign question
    Define permitted AI tasks, data boundaries, provenance, verification, material-use disclosure, human acceptance and escalation conditions.
  7. Public evidence or gap
    Partnerships, co-innovation, knowledge exchange and standardization are explicit; a capability-transfer acceptance test is not.
    Why validate
    Partner delivery can create access to capability without making internal teams able to own, govern or evolve it.
    Possible consequence
    Critical knowledge, standards or operating confidence may remain dependent on an innovation team or external partner.
    Redesign question
    Require a capability-transfer plan with named recipients, evidence of independent operation and an exit or dependency decision.
  8. Public evidence or gap
    Commercial viability, monetization and future revenue are visible, while a common post-deployment value-review owner and method are not.
    Why validate
    A business case is a forecast; value realization requires observed evidence after adoption and a decision when assumptions fail.
    Possible consequence
    Portfolio continuation can rely on launch or revenue intent rather than verified financial, operational, customer and risk evidence.
    Redesign question
    Name the value owner, baseline, benefit and cost measures, review window and authority to scale, stop or redesign after deployment.

InferenceThe missing bridge is not necessarily another technology function. It is explicit ownership of the transition from technology bet to organizational adoption and measurable value.

UnknownThe reviewed public JD cannot show how Strategy & Innovation, technology, business units, people functions and operating leaders divide these responsibilities in practice.

RecommendationValidate the interface privately before changing the title: either give this role the adoption bridge and its operating rights, or name the function that owns it and write the handoff.

Part 05 · Technology bet to measurable value

TenX scenario: extend a strong technology-bet system through the organizational adoption chain

This is a TenX recommendation, not a description of Omantel's internal operating model. It shows where AI may accelerate analysis and where accountable human decisions remain necessary.

  1. Decision stage
    Technology landscape
    AI may support
    Scan approved public signals, cluster trends, compare vendors and draft scenarios.
    Human must own
    Judge relevance and timing, reject hype and own the strategic recommendation.
    Acceptance evidence
    Source register, assumptions, rejected signals and signed decision memo.
  2. Decision stage
    Build, buy or partner
    AI may support
    Compare technical and commercial options and model sensitivities.
    Human must own
    Own trade-offs, validate assumptions and decide or recommend the investment path.
    Acceptance evidence
    Decision matrix, owner, conditions, risk and outcome review.
  3. Decision stage
    R&D portfolio
    AI may support
    Synthesize experiments, identify patterns and surface missing evidence.
    Human must own
    Set priorities, allocate scarce resources and decide which experiments continue.
    Acceptance evidence
    Hypotheses, thresholds, experiment log and scale or stop record.
  4. Decision stage
    Commercial viability
    AI may support
    Support market analysis, scenario modeling and customer-signal synthesis.
    Human must own
    Own business-case assumptions, thresholds and the commercialization decision.
    Acceptance evidence
    Validated problem, economics, commercial owner and adoption evidence.
  5. Decision stage
    Enterprise adoption
    AI may support
    Map workflows, adoption signals and capability gaps.
    Human must own
    Define ownership, redesign work, set decision rights and approve scale, stop or redesign.
    Acceptance evidence
    Workflow before and after, adoption owner, capability evidence and value baseline.
  6. Decision stage
    Executive scenario
    AI may support
    Generate scenarios, challenge assumptions and synthesize approved external evidence.
    Human must own
    Judge plausibility, own Board-facing advice and remain accountable for the recommendation.
    Acceptance evidence
    Options pack, cited sources, uncertainty, decision log and next review trigger.

What changes

Technology selection stays central. The expanded mission makes the transition into work, adoption, capability and verified value equally traceable.

Part 06 · Role-specific operating contract

AI can widen and accelerate the evidence set. Humans still own strategic consequence.

The contract below is proposed by TenX. It must be adapted to actual systems, policy, regulatory duties, information classification and decision rights before any operational use.

Approved inputs

  • Approved public sources and licensed research
  • Authorized internal data classified for the specific tool and purpose
  • Synthetic or appropriately de-identified scenario data

Prohibited or escalated inputs

  • Customer, employee, partner or national-security-sensitive data in unapproved tools
  • Confidential deal, architecture or investment material without authorization
  • Material conflicts between sources, legal constraints or high-consequence assumptions without human escalation

Verification standard

  • Trace material claims to approved sources
  • Record model and material workflow steps
  • Test assumptions and correct rejected outputs
  • Require named human acceptance before consequential use

Human accountability

  • Technology relevance and timing
  • Investment and portfolio trade-offs
  • Workflow, adoption and decision-rights design
  • Executive advice and scale, stop or redesign decisions

Escalate before use

Escalate when sources conflict, data classification is unclear, regulatory or national implications arise, a model materially changes an investment case, or no accountable human owner can accept the output.

Part 09 · Evidence before title

A matching title is weak evidence. A matching decision history is stronger evidence.

These seven artifact families test the visible mandate and the TenX future-mission hypothesis. They are not claims about Omantel's current hiring process and must be validated before any live use.

Artifact 01

Make a build, buy or partner decision

Redacted decision memo comparing alternatives, strategic fit, commercial logic, architecture, risk, owner, rejected options and eventual outcome.

Proves: The candidate can turn technology intelligence into an accountable choice rather than a vendor or trend recommendation.

Verify: Change one material assumption and require the candidate to show whether the decision, owner or evidence threshold changes.

Red flag: A recommendation with no alternatives, decision owner, downside, source traceability or observed result.

Artifact 02

Move from R&D to productization

Anonymized case linking hypothesis, experiment, POC, validation threshold, productization or stop decision and commercial result.

Proves: The candidate can distinguish learning evidence from the decision to fund, launch, scale or stop.

Verify: Trace one claim from experiment design through observed evidence to the productization decision.

Red flag: A successful demo presented as commercial validation without thresholds or customer evidence.

Artifact 03

Govern a technology portfolio

Portfolio map showing investment logic, dependencies, architecture implications, strategic alignment, decision rights and review cadence.

Proves: The candidate can balance multiple bets and expose trade-offs rather than optimize one project in isolation.

Verify: Remove 25 percent of capacity and ask which bet pauses, what dependency moves and who approves the change.

Red flag: A roadmap with no prioritization logic, constraints, ownership or stop conditions.

Artifact 04

Connect emerging technology to enterprise adoption

AI or emerging-technology case with workflow before and after, human-AI responsibilities, adoption evidence, governance, value and a scale decision.

Proves: The candidate can show organizational change and measured use, not merely deployment.

Verify: Interview the named business owner or inspect a redacted adoption and value record where lawful and proportionate.

Red flag: Usage, licenses or launch activity used as a substitute for workflow change and verified value.

Artifact 05

Orchestrate ecosystem co-innovation

Case spanning a technology provider or hyperscaler, a startup or research partner, internal stakeholders and a commercial owner.

Proves: The candidate can define ownership, intellectual-property boundaries, capability transfer and value across organizations.

Verify: Trace one partner contribution into an internal decision, transferred capability and observed outcome.

Red flag: Partnership announcements with no operating owner, transferred capability or value evidence.

Artifact 06

Advise executives under uncertainty

Board or C-level options pack with scenarios, assumptions, rejected paths, decision rights, risks and a recommended next irreversible step.

Proves: The candidate can compress uncertainty without hiding it and can distinguish evidence from judgement.

Verify: Introduce a regulatory or funding constraint and require a concise updated recommendation and decision log.

Red flag: A polished presentation whose recommendation cannot be traced to sources, assumptions and trade-offs.

Artifact 07

Transfer capability and scale ownership

Capability-transfer record showing standards, knowledge, governance, named recipients, independent operation and dependency exit criteria.

Proves: The candidate can prevent innovation or partner capability from remaining concentrated in one team.

Verify: Ask a receiving owner to execute one decision without the originating team and inspect the evidence and escalation path.

Red flag: Training completion treated as transfer without independent performance or ownership evidence.

RecommendationFor professionals, start with a real decision and its observed outcome. For employers, validate decision rights, operating interfaces, resources, adoption ownership and value evidence before turning these artifacts into selection criteria.
